On this episode of Unhinged, I’m sitting down with my longtime friend, Kristi Hoss-Schiller someone I’ve known for years, and someone whose story will absolutely stop you in your tracks.We talk about growing up in small towns, how different life used to be, and how adversity either breaks you… or builds you. Christi is one of those people who always gets back up—no matter how hard life hits.During COVID, her health took a terrifying turn. What started as ‘just allergies’ turned into seizures, memory loss… and the shocking discovery that she’d actually suffered five strokes.She shares the moment she realized something was truly wrong, the fight to get answers, what it’s like to be told you’re a medical mystery, and how close she came to losing everything—her health, her independence, her future.This is a raw, real conversation about resilience, trusting your gut, getting a second opinion, and why you have to advocate for your own health.Trust me—this is an episode you do not want to miss.
